Alien Gear Holsters are similar to many of the other hybrid holster manufacturers except that their kydex shells are interchangeable on the same leather backing (like the MTAC) and their holsters cost less than $30 (excluding shipping).

I received my holster on Monday, and it is now Friday morning. I wore the holster the last three days, and my gun has fallen out twice. I will be returning the holster. I have never had this happen with other holsters, and have had my carry permit for almost 25 yrs.
The holster is comfortable, but relies on friction to retain the gun, and there is not enough friction to hold it if the holster is turned over.
I have the owb model.
